So it's >> better to just write something that can deal with terminfo directly. > > Sadly, terminfo is a little anaemic with respect to the sequences it > specifies. To get input capabilities even half as rich as, say, emacs, > you have to go beyond what is given in the terminfo database in a couple > of ways. Specifically, to parse shift/control/meta combinations you need > to get into terminal-specific encodings that are not covered by terminfo. Sure, but those are usually not specific too. (You're probably talking about the DEC thing, right? There's also the rxvt/aterm thing which is different and more weird.) In any case, terminfo for reading keys is obviously not too difficult to manage. If that was all that you need, then it's very easy to write code that translates the terminfo database into some readable format that you can read in Racket. (My code is basically doing that parsing, so it's 90% of what you need for that.) But the thing is that terminfo is much more needed for the related things -- querying the terminal, using escape sequences to do the interactions (and doing that without restricting yourself to some small subset), and also sending sequences that setup the terminal (like rmkx/smkx which is what tripped me earlier, and IIRC, it's needed with at least st, possibly others too). >> it's the blindness of going in that direction and thinking that you >> *won't* fall into this trap. > > It remains to be seen whether there are any problems resulting from > this approach at all.
